/* Import des style pour la charte */
@import "charte.css";
@import "popup.css";

/****************************************/
/*
/* 			TEXTES GENEERIQUES 			
/*
/****************************************/


a{
font:Arial, Helvetica, sans-serif;
color:#000;
text-decoration:underline;
}
a:hover{
color:#e05567;
}
/****************************************/
/*
/* 			Page type		
/*
/****************************************/

h2{
	height:30px;
	background:url(../images/charte/bg-h2.gif) no-repeat;
	text-align:center;
	font:bold italic 1.3em Arial, Helvetica, sans-serif;
	padding-top:22px;
	color:#fff;
}
h3{
	font:bold italic 1.3em Arial, Helvetica, sans-serif;
	padding:10px 0;
	color:#fff;
}
p{
	text-align:justify;
	font:1.1em Arial, Helvetica, sans-serif;
	color:#000;
}

/****************************************/
/*
/* 			Pages d'accueil 			
/*
/****************************************/
/* Métiers */
#col2 h2, #col3 h2, #col4 h2{
	height:42px;
	clear:both;
}
#col2 h2 span, #col3 h2 span, #col4 h2 span{
	display:none;
}
#col2 h2.metiers{
	background:url(../images/charte/titre-metiers.gif) no-repeat;
}
#col3 h2.produit-phare{
	background:url(../images/charte/titre-prods-phares.gif) no-repeat;
}
#col4 h2.promo{
	background:url(../images/charte/titre-promo.gif) no-repeat;
}

#col2 h2.news{
	background:url(../images/charte/titre-nouveaute.gif) no-repeat;
}


#col2 a.lien-metier{
	display:block;
	width:196px;
	height:19px;
	padding-top:3px;
	margin:5px auto 0 auto;
	text-indent:22px;
	font:1.1em Arial, Helvetica, sans-serif;
	color:#000;
	background:url(../images/charte/puce-metier1.gif) no-repeat;
	border-bottom:1px solid #f8cd7b;
	text-decoration:none;	
}
#col2 a:hover.lien-metier{
	color:#e05567;
}


/*--------- PRESENTATION ----*/
.presentation {
	width:225px;
	margin:90px 0 0 15px;
	}
/*----------- ESPACE ABONNES -------*/
.inscription {
	width:237px;
	margin:75px 0 0 27px;
	float:left;
	font-family:Arial, Helvetica, sans-serif;
	font-size:11px;
	}
.inscrit {
	width:237px;
	float:left;
	font-family:Arial, Helvetica, sans-serif;
	font-size:11px;
	margin:75px 0 0 82px;
	}
.cellule-abonne {
	width:140px;
	background-color:#F8CD7B;
	border:1px solid #9C6D15;
	color:#493003;
	font-size:11px;
	}

/*---------- CATALOGUE-------*/
.minibox-catalogue{
	width:193px;
	padding:0 5px 5px 0px;
	font-size:10px;
	background-color:#F7D89D;
	border:#EEAA29 solid 1px;
}
.minibox-catalogue .miniature{
	width:70px;
	height:70px;
	padding-top:10px;
	margin:0px 0px 0px 0px;
	background:url(../images/charte/bg-miniprod-box2.gif) no-repeat;
	float:left;
	text-align:center;
	line-height:49px;
}
.minibox-catalogue h3{
	margin:0 0 5px 70px;
	font:bold 1.1em Arial, Helvetica, sans-serif;
	color:#000;
	padding:5px 0 0 0;
	border-bottom:1px solid #c18d2c;
}
.minibox-catalogue p{
	margin:0 0 0 70px;
	font:1.1em Arial, Helvetica, sans-serif;
	color:#000;
	text-align:left;
}
.minibox-catalogue a{
	font-family:Arial, Helvetica, sans-serif;
	font-weight:bold;
	color:#d31f35;
	text-decoration:none;
}
.minibox-catalogue a:hover{
	color:#fff;
}
/*- PAGINATION -*/
.pagination {
	width:603px;
	margin:0 0 10px 7px;
	height:20px;
	text-align:center;
	font-family:Arial, Helvetica, sans-serif;
	}
.page {padding-top:5px; display:block;}
.fleche-left {float:left;border:0;}
.fleche-right {float:right;border:0;}
/*--*/
.minibox-prod{
	width:196px;
	margin:0 auto;
	padding:5px 0;
	font-size:10px;
}
.minibox-prod .miniature{
	width:49px;
	height:49px;
	padding:5px;
	background:url(../images/charte/bg-miniprod-box.gif) no-repeat;
	float:left;
	text-align:center;
	line-height:49px;
}

.minibox-prod h3{
	margin:0 0 0 64px;
	font:bold 1.1em Arial, Helvetica, sans-serif;
	color:#000;
	padding:0 0 3px 0;
	border-bottom:1px solid #c18d2c;
}
.minibox-prod p{
	margin:0 0 0 64px;
	font:1.1em Arial, Helvetica, sans-serif;
	color:#000;
	text-align:left;
}
.ref{
	font-weight:bold;
	color:#4f3402;
}
.minibox-prod a{
	font-family:Arial, Helvetica, sans-serif;
	font-weight:bold;
	color:#d31f35;
	text-decoration:none;
}
a.ajout-panier{
	background:url(../images/charte/puce-ajout-panier.gif) left center no-repeat;
	padding-left : 15px;
}
.minibox-prod a:hover{
	color:#fff;
}
.box-prod{
	padding:5px 20px;
}
.box-prod img.imgprod{
	float:left;
	margin:0 10px 10px 0;
	border:2px solid white;
}

.box-prod h3{
	font:bold 1.1em Arial, Helvetica, sans-serif;
	color:#000;
	padding:0 0 3px 0;
	border-bottom:1px solid #c18d2c;
}
.box-prod p{
	font:1.1em Arial, Helvetica, sans-serif;
	color:#000;
	text-align:left;
}
.ref{
	font-weight:bold;
	color:#4f3402;
}
.box-prod a{
	font-family:Arial, Helvetica, sans-serif;
	font-weight:bold;
	color:#d31f35;
	text-decoration:none;
}
.box-prod a:hover{
	color:#fff;
}

.pieces-detachees-liste
{
	width:405px;
	margin:20px auto;
}

.pieces-detachees-liste a img
{
	background:#FFE9BF;
	border:#9C6D15 solid 1px;
	width:83px;
	margin:2px;
	padding:5px;
}
.pieces-detachees-liste a:hover img
{
	background:#DFB461;
	border:#9C6D15 solid 1px;
	width:83px;
	margin:2px;
	padding:5px;
}
/*----------- SERVICES ----------*/
.services-conseil p{ width:225px; margin:50px 0 0 15px; font-size:12px;}
.services-conseil {
	background-image:url(../images/charte/services-conseil.jpg);
	width:255px;
	height:364px;
	float:left;
	margin:20px 0 0 30px;
	}
.services-suivi p{ width:225px; margin:50px 0 0 15px; font-size:12px;}
.services-suivi {
	background-image:url(../images/charte/services-suivi.jpg);
	width:255px;
	margin:20px 0 0 30px;
	height:364px;
	float:left;
	}
/*----------- CGV ----------*/
.cgv-titre {
	font-size:14px;
	font-weight:bold;
	display:block;
	margin:10px 0 5px 0;
	}
#cgv1, #cgv2, #cgv3, #cgv4, #cgv5, #cgv6, #cgv7, #cgv8, #cgv9, #cgv10, #cgv11, #cgv12, #cgv13, #cgv14, #cgv15  {
display:none;}
/*------------------- CONTACT ------------------------------*/
.cellule {
	width:190px;
	background-color:#F8CD7B;
	border:1px solid #9C6D15;
	color:#493003;
	font-size:11px;
	}
#contact {
	background-color:#FBD999;
	font-family:Arial, Helvetica, sans-serif;
	font-size:11px;
	padding:10px;
	margin:20px 0;
	float:left;
	width:600px;
	}
.bouton {
	background-color:#F8CD7B;
	border:1px solid #493003;
	cursor:pointer;
	color:#493003;
	}
.merci {font-size:11px;margin:50px 0 0 200px;} 
.petit {font-size:9px;}
.contact-loi {float:left; width:600px;}
.merci {font-size:12px;margin:80px 0 0 195px; font-family:Arial, Helvetica, sans-serif;}
.bloc-adresse {	
	width:284px;
	float:left;
	margin:10px 20px 0 0;
	}

/*------------------- ABONNES ------------------------------*/

#donnees_perso
{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#000000;
}

#donnees_perso th
{
	font-weight:bold;
	text-align:left;
	padding:2px;
}
#donnees_perso td
{
	text-align:left;
	padding:2px;
}

#donnees_perso .space
{
	width:30px;
}
#donnees_perso
{
	font-size:12px;
}



#commandes
{
	font-family:Arial, Helvetica, sans-serif;
	font-size:12px;
	color:#000000;
	width:100%;
}

#commandes th
{
	background:#9C6D15;
	color:#FFFFFF;
	font-weight:bold;
	text-align:center;
	padding:2px;
}
#commandes td
{
	text-align:left;
	padding:2px;
}

#commandes .space
{
	width:30px;
}

#commandes .ligne1
{
	background:#DFB96F;
}

#commandes .ligne2
{
	background:#BF9E5F;
}



.encart-promo {
height:60px;
width:100px;
margin:0 0 0 65px;
background:url("../images/charte/bg-promo.gif") no-repeat;
padding:1px 5px 0 10px;
}

.encart-promo p{
margin:0;
padding:0;
text-align:center;
}

.ancien-prix {
font-size:13px;
text-decoration:line-through;
font-weight:bold;

}

.prix-promo {
font-size:13px;
color:#f00;
font-weight:bold;
}